Windows Server 2008 RC1
Windows Server 2008, which is scheduled to release to manufacturing (RTM) by the Feb 27 launch event, has reached the RC1 milestone and is available for customers to download. With RC1, Microsoft is enhancing Group Policy with Group Policy Preferences, formerly known as PolicyMaker Standard Edition and Policy Share Manager. As the code approaches final signoff, RC1 is one of the last opportunities for customers and partners to evaluate it and provide feedback. So far, more than 1.8 million customers have obtained Windows Server 2008 evaluation code.

New Beta: Introducing Microsoft Assessment and Planning for Windows Server 2008
The Microsoft Assessment and Planning (MAP) solution accelerator is the next release of Windows Vista Hardware Assessment. It offers agent-less inventory and assessment and actionable recommendations for Windows Server 2008, Windows Server Virtualization, Terminal Services, SoftGrid, System Center Virtual Machine Manager, Windows Vista, and the 2007 Microsoft Office system. Windows XP Service Pack 3 Release Candidate 1 is now available for download
Windows XP SP3 will be a rollup that includes all previously released updates for Windows XP, including security updates, out-of-band releases and hotfixes. It contains a small number of new updates, but should not significantly change the Windows XP experience.

Service Pack 1 released for 2007 Microsoft Office system
The 2007 Microsoft Office system Service Pack 1 was released on 11 December 2007 and addresses the issues of most concern to customers across the whole Office system. SP1 fixes the leading causes of crashes in each Office application and deploys key fixes and enhancements to make the 2007 Office system even more stable, reliable and easy to use.
